一种过零信号滤波方法及装置制造方法及图纸

技术编号:15694878 阅读:164 留言:0更新日期:2017-06-24 10:11
本发明专利技术公开了一种过零信号滤波方法及装置,所述方法包括:检测是否出现上升沿/下降沿信号;若是,则连续N次检测信号的电平高低,N>1;判断检测到的信号是否均为高电平/低电平;若是,则所述上升沿/下降沿信号为过零信号的上升沿/下降沿;在过零信号周期内,在第一设定时间段T1内,检测是否再次出现上升沿/下降沿信号;若是,则该再次出现的上升沿/下降沿信号为干扰信号,滤除干扰信号。本发明专利技术的过零信号滤波方法及装置,准确判断出过零信号的起始上升沿/下降沿,有效滤除了过零信号中的干扰。

Zero crossing signal filtering method and device

The invention discloses a device and a method of zero signal filtering, the method includes: detecting whether the rising / falling edge signal; if so, N consecutive detection signal level, N > 1; judging whether the detected signals are high / low level; if so, the rising / falling edge signal zero crossing signal rising / falling edge; the zero crossing signal period, set in the first period of time T1, check again rising / falling edge signal; if so, the rising / falling edge of signal to interference signal again, to filter out the interference signal. The zero crossing signal filtering method and device of the invention can accurately judge the initial rising edge / falling edge of the zero crossing signal, thereby effectively filtering the interference in the zero crossing signal.

【技术实现步骤摘要】
一种过零信号滤波方法及装置
本专利技术属于电子
,具体地说,是涉及一种过零信号滤波方法及装置。
技术介绍
空调室内机使用的是PG交流风机,它的调速是通过对电源的斩波的方式来实现的。过零信号为斩波提供了一个开始的时刻,通过转速反馈信号与目标转速的比较来决定斩波的时间。当电源中有杂波时,过零信号会有干扰,过零信号中的干扰会导致风机控制异常,因此滤除过零信号干扰至关重要。
技术实现思路
本专利技术提供了一种过零信号滤波方法及装置,滤除了过零信号中的干扰。为解决上述技术问题,本专利技术采用下述技术方案予以实现:一种过零信号滤波方法,所述方法包括:检测是否出现上升沿/下降沿信号;若是,则连续N次检测信号的电平高低,N>1;判断检测到的信号是否均为高电平/低电平;若是,则所述上升沿/下降沿信号为过零信号的上升沿/下降沿;在过零信号周期内,在第一设定时间段T1内,检测是否再次出现上升沿/下降沿信号;若是,则该再次出现的上升沿/下降沿信号为干扰信号,滤除干扰信号。进一步的,所述方法还包括:在过零信号周期内,在第二设定时间段T2内,检测是否出现下降沿/上升沿信号;若是,则该下降沿/上升沿信号为干扰信号,滤除干扰信号。又进一步的,所述过零信号周期T为10ms或8ms,0<T1≤T/2。优选的,所述过零信号周期T为10ms或8ms,0.8T≤T2<T。优选的,N的取值范围为10~20。一种过零信号滤波装置,所述装置包括:上升沿/下降沿检测模块,用于检测是否出现上升沿/下降沿信号,以及连续N次检测信号的电平高低,N>1;判断模块,用于判断检测到的信号是否均为高电平/低电平;干扰检测模块,用于在过零信号周期内,在第一设定时间段T1内,检测是否再次出现上升沿/下降沿信号;滤除模块,用于滤除干扰信号。进一步的,所述干扰检测模块,还用于在过零信号周期内,在第二设定时间段T2内,检测是否出现下降沿/上升沿信号。又进一步的,所述过零信号周期T为10ms或8ms,0<T1≤T/2。优选的,所述过零信号周期T为10ms或8ms,0.8T≤T2<T。优选的,N的取值范围为10~20。与现有技术相比,本专利技术的优点和积极效果是:本专利技术的过零信号滤波方法及装置,在检测出上升沿/下降沿信号后,连续N次检测信号的电平高低,若N次检测到的信号均为高电平/低电平时,说明所述上升沿/下降沿信号为过零信号的起始上升沿/下降沿;在过零信号周期内,在第一设定时间段T1内,检测是否再次出现上升沿/下降沿信号,若是,则该上升沿/下降沿为干扰信号,滤除干扰信号,因此本实施例的过零信号滤波方法及装置,准确判断出过零信号的起始上升沿/下降沿,有效滤除了过零信号中的干扰。结合附图阅读本专利技术的具体实施方式后,本专利技术的其他特点和优点将变得更加清楚。附图说明图1是本专利技术所提出的一种过零信号滤波方法的一个实施例的流程图;图2是本专利技术所提出的一种过零信号滤波装置的一个实施例的结构框图。具体实施方式为了使本专利技术的目的、技术方案及优点更加清楚明白,以下将结合附图和实施例,对本专利技术作进一步详细说明。本实施例的过零信号滤波方法主要包括下述步骤,参见图1所示。步骤S1:检测是否出现上升沿/下降沿信号。过零信号一般为高电平的矩形波或低电平的矩形波,因此检测是否出现上升沿/下降沿信号,即检测是否出现过零信号的上升沿/下降沿。若是,则执行步骤S2。步骤S2:连续N次检测信号的电平高低。在检测到上升沿/下降沿信号后,连续N次检测信号的电平高低,N>1。在本实施例中,N的取值范围为10~20,既保证具有足够多检测次数,保证检测的准确性,又避免检测次数过多造成资源浪费。当然,连续N次检测信号的电平高低所用的时间非常短,大约为0.01T,T为过零信号的周期。步骤S3:判断检测到的信号是否均为高电平/低电平。若是,则N次检测到的信号均为高电平/低电平信号,说明上述上升沿/下降沿为过零信号的起始上升沿/下降沿,执行步骤S4。若否,说明N次检测中存在低电平/高电平信号,则上述上升沿/下降沿可能为干扰信号,则返回步骤S1。步骤S4:在过零信号周期内,在第一设定时间段T1内,检测是否再次出现上升沿/下降沿信号。国内工频一般为50HZ或60HZ,因此过零信号的周期T为10ms或8ms,在本实施例中,0<T1≤T/2。即在过零信号上升沿/下降沿后的5ms或4ms内,再次检测是否出现上升沿/下降沿信号,有效滤除干扰。若是,则该再次出现的上升沿/下降沿信号为干扰信号,执行步骤S5。步骤S5:滤除干扰信号。由于在一个过零信号周期内,只能出现一次上升沿/下降沿,再次出现的上升沿/下降沿信号为干扰信号,需要滤除。在过零信号周期内,除了可能出现上升沿/下降沿干扰,还可能出现下降沿/上升沿干扰,因此,在本实施例中,所述滤波方法还包括:在过零信号周期内,在第二设定时间段T2内,检测是否出现下降沿/上升沿信号;若是,则该下降沿/上升沿信号为干扰信号,滤除干扰信号。在本实施例中,过零信号周期T为10ms或8ms,0.8T≤T2<T。即在过零信号周期的0.8T~T时间段内,检测是否出现下降沿/上升沿信号,有效滤除周期内的下降沿/上升沿信号干扰,提高滤波方法的可靠性。假设过零信号为高电平矩形波,则本实施例的过零信号滤波方法为:首先检测是否出现上升沿信号;若是,则连续N次检测信号的电平高低,若N次检测到的信号均为高电平信号,说明上述上升沿信号为过零信号的起始上升沿;在过零信号周期T内,在第一设定时间T1段内,检测是否再次出现上升沿信号,若是,则再次出现的上升沿信号为干扰信号,滤除;在过零周期T内,在第二设定时间段T2内,检测是否出现下降沿信号,若是,则该下降沿信号为干扰信号,滤除。假设过零信号为低电平矩形波,则本实施例的过零信号滤波方法为:首先检测是否出现下降沿信号;若是,则连续N次检测信号的电平高低,若N次检测到的信号均为低电平信号,说明上述下降沿信号为过零信号的起始下降沿;在过零信号周期T内,在第一设定时间T1段内,检测是否再次出现下降沿信号,若是,则再次出现的下降沿信号为干扰信号,滤除;在过零周期T内,在第二设定时间段T2内,检测是否出现上升沿信号,若是,则该上升沿信号为干扰信号,滤除。本实施例的过零信号滤波方法,在检测出上升沿/下降沿信号后,连续N次检测信号的电平高低,若N次检测到的信号均为高电平/低电平时,说明所述上升沿/下降沿信号为过零信号的起始上升沿/下降沿;在过零信号周期内,在第一设定时间段T1内,检测是否再次出现上升沿/下降沿信号,若是,则该上升沿/下降沿为干扰信号,滤除干扰信号,因此本实施例的过零信号滤波方法,准确判断出过零信号的起始上升沿/下降沿,有效滤除了过零信号中的干扰,避免了由于过零信号中的干扰导致的后续基于过零信号进行控制的误动作;且滤波方法简单可靠、易于实现,滤波效果好。例如,空调室内机中PG交流电机的控制是基于过零信号的,当过零信号中有干扰时,容易导致风机控制异常,出现风速不稳或风机停机现象。而采用本实施例的过零信号滤波方法后,由于滤除了过零信号中的干扰信号,后续基于过零信号对PG交流电机进行控制时,避免了由于过零信号中的干扰信号造成的风机异常现象,风机运行良好。基于上述过零信号滤波方法的设计,本实施例还提出了本文档来自技高网...
一种过零信号滤波方法及装置

【技术保护点】
一种过零信号滤波方法,其特征在于:所述方法包括:检测是否出现上升沿/下降沿信号;若是,则连续N次检测信号的电平高低,N>1;判断检测到的信号是否均为高电平/低电平;若是,则所述上升沿/下降沿信号为过零信号的上升沿/下降沿;在过零信号周期内,在第一设定时间段T1内,检测是否再次出现上升沿/下降沿信号;若是,则该再次出现的上升沿/下降沿信号为干扰信号,滤除干扰信号。

【技术特征摘要】
1.一种过零信号滤波方法,其特征在于:所述方法包括:检测是否出现上升沿/下降沿信号;若是,则连续N次检测信号的电平高低,N>1;判断检测到的信号是否均为高电平/低电平;若是,则所述上升沿/下降沿信号为过零信号的上升沿/下降沿;在过零信号周期内,在第一设定时间段T1内,检测是否再次出现上升沿/下降沿信号;若是,则该再次出现的上升沿/下降沿信号为干扰信号,滤除干扰信号。2.根据权利要求1所述的方法,其特征在于:所述方法还包括:在过零信号周期内,在第二设定时间段T2内,检测是否出现下降沿/上升沿信号;若是,则该下降沿/上升沿信号为干扰信号,滤除干扰信号。3.根据权利要求1所述的方法,其特征在于:所述过零信号周期T为10ms或8ms,0<T1≤T/2。4.根据权利要求2所述的方法,其特征在于:所述过零信号周期T为10ms或8ms,0.8T≤T2<T。5.根据权利要求1所述的方...

【专利技术属性】
技术研发人员:曹壬艳李朋谢琳琳张青花鞠旋刘翔李进涛唐波赵丹
申请(专利权)人:青岛海尔空调器有限总公司
类型:发明
国别省市:山东,37

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1